Six of Cups
Nostalgia paints the world in warm tones—everything was simpler, brighter, kinder. Returning to old places, people, memories. Sometimes it heals, sometimes just postpones the present.
The past stops holding. Childhood cups prove too small for adult hands. Nostalgia releases—not because forgotten, but because it's time.
A child extends a flower in a cup. The past returns—not as it was, but as you want to remember it.
